Big Lottery Fund undertakes evaluation and research to enable it to improve funding impacts and processes; to promote wider sharing of such learning in order to improve practice and influence policy; and to support public accountability.

About evaluation and research

Evaluation allows us to understand the impact of our funding.

  • Cardiac Rehabilitation final evaluation report 23 April 2009
    Cardiac Rehabilitation final evaluation report
    Document Type: Evaluation

    This is the final report from the three year evaluation of our cardiac rehabilitation programme. The programme was managed by our award partner, the British Heart Foundation. The report summarises the findings from the evaluation in relation to the programme objectives of increasing uptake and improving the quality of cardiac rehabilitation services.
